Abstract

Barangan banana's peel (Musa paradisiaca L.) is one of the most common by-products that are usually disposed in small and large quantities which can cause a serious environmental problem. Spray gel is a type of pharmaceutical preparation that is practical in use. This study aimed to formulate a spray gel preparation from the extract of barangan banana's peel as an antibacterial agent. Barangan banana's peel extract was formulated into a spray gel preparation with varying concentrations of F1 (10%), F2 (15%), and F3 (20%). Organoleptic evaluation, homogeneity, pH, viscosity, and centrifuge test were carried out. In the antimicrobial activity test, the barangan banana's peel extract had inhibition zone diameters of 12.0 and 12.3 mm against Escherichia coli and Staphylococcus aureus, respectively. All formulas have stable organoleptic, homogeneity, pH, viscosity, and centrifugation. Additionally, the formulation showed no sign of skin irritation at 24, 48, or 72 hours after the test material of the rabbits. Therefore, it was concluded that spray gel containing banana peel extract could be a very viable option for developing a novel antibacterial agent that is environmentally friendly and may help reducing waste problem.
